New Golf Course To Open Soon-Ensenada
I had lunch with my good buddy golf course architect Enrique Valenzuela who designed and built the Baja Country Club and several other courses in
Mexico last week. He was contracted to build a nine hole par three course in San Antonio (wine country). Each hole will be exactly like a par three
from several different courses like Augusta, TPC, Pebble Beach, etc. There will be two seperate tee boxes from different yardage. There will also be
lights so you can play until 12 midnight. It should be finished by September.

Bypass Route
Quote: | Originally posted by David K
Dan, are they building a Libremente (sp?) highway around Ensenada as they have in other Mexican cities to avoid city traffic you are just going
through? |
Yes, they are constructing a bypass route, mainly for commercial vehicles (large trucks) to get them off of Hwy 1 (Reforma) through Ensenada.
The route heads east/south from Hwy 3, just north of Hwy 1. It will bypass Ensenada and rejoin hwy 1 just south of ElZorillo, south of Maneadero.
There are 3 off ramps/exits that lead off the bypass so cargo can be delivered into Ensenada.
